Home
last modified time | relevance | path

Searched refs:adf_hw_device_data (Results 1 – 25 of 43) sorted by relevance

12

/Linux-v6.1/drivers/crypto/qat/qat_dh895xccvf/
Dadf_dh895xccvf_hw_data.c16 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
21 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
26 static u32 get_num_accels(struct adf_hw_device_data *self) in get_num_accels()
31 static u32 get_num_aes(struct adf_hw_device_data *self) in get_num_aes()
36 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
41 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
46 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
60 void adf_init_hw_data_dh895xcciov(struct adf_hw_device_data *hw_data) in adf_init_hw_data_dh895xcciov()
94 void adf_clean_hw_data_dh895xcciov(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_dh895xcciov()
Dadf_dh895xccvf_hw_data.h16 void adf_init_hw_data_dh895xcciov(struct adf_hw_device_data *hw_data);
17 void adf_clean_hw_data_dh895xcciov(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_c3xxxvf/
Dadf_c3xxxvf_hw_data.c16 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
21 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
26 static u32 get_num_accels(struct adf_hw_device_data *self) in get_num_accels()
31 static u32 get_num_aes(struct adf_hw_device_data *self) in get_num_aes()
36 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
41 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
46 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
60 void adf_init_hw_data_c3xxxiov(struct adf_hw_device_data *hw_data) in adf_init_hw_data_c3xxxiov()
94 void adf_clean_hw_data_c3xxxiov(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_c3xxxiov()
Dadf_c3xxxvf_hw_data.h16 void adf_init_hw_data_c3xxxiov(struct adf_hw_device_data *hw_data);
17 void adf_clean_hw_data_c3xxxiov(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_c62xvf/
Dadf_c62xvf_hw_data.c16 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
21 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
26 static u32 get_num_accels(struct adf_hw_device_data *self) in get_num_accels()
31 static u32 get_num_aes(struct adf_hw_device_data *self) in get_num_aes()
36 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
41 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
46 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
60 void adf_init_hw_data_c62xiov(struct adf_hw_device_data *hw_data) in adf_init_hw_data_c62xiov()
94 void adf_clean_hw_data_c62xiov(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_c62xiov()
Dadf_c62xvf_hw_data.h16 void adf_init_hw_data_c62xiov(struct adf_hw_device_data *hw_data);
17 void adf_clean_hw_data_c62xiov(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_c3xxx/
Dadf_c3xxx_hw_data.c22 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
34 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
51 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
56 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
61 static u32 get_sram_bar_id(struct adf_hw_device_data *self) in get_sram_bar_id()
66 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
88 void adf_init_hw_data_c3xxx(struct adf_hw_device_data *hw_data) in adf_init_hw_data_c3xxx()
132 void adf_clean_hw_data_c3xxx(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_c3xxx()
Dadf_c3xxx_hw_data.h26 void adf_init_hw_data_c3xxx(struct adf_hw_device_data *hw_data);
27 void adf_clean_hw_data_c3xxx(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_c62x/
Dadf_c62x_hw_data.c22 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
34 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
51 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
56 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
61 static u32 get_sram_bar_id(struct adf_hw_device_data *self) in get_sram_bar_id()
66 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
90 void adf_init_hw_data_c62x(struct adf_hw_device_data *hw_data) in adf_init_hw_data_c62x()
134 void adf_clean_hw_data_c62x(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_c62x()
Dadf_c62x_hw_data.h26 void adf_init_hw_data_c62x(struct adf_hw_device_data *hw_data);
27 void adf_clean_hw_data_c62x(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_4xxx/
Dadf_4xxx_hw_data.c76 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
81 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
88 static u32 get_num_accels(struct adf_hw_device_data *self) in get_num_accels()
93 static u32 get_num_aes(struct adf_hw_device_data *self) in get_num_aes()
101 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
106 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
111 static u32 get_sram_bar_id(struct adf_hw_device_data *self) in get_sram_bar_id()
203 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
312 void adf_init_hw_data_4xxx(struct adf_hw_device_data *hw_data) in adf_init_hw_data_4xxx()
366 void adf_clean_hw_data_4xxx(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_4xxx()
Dadf_4xxx_hw_data.h71 void adf_init_hw_data_4xxx(struct adf_hw_device_data *hw_data);
72 void adf_clean_hw_data_4xxx(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_dh895xcc/
Dadf_dh895xcc_hw_data.c25 static u32 get_accel_mask(struct adf_hw_device_data *self) in get_accel_mask()
33 static u32 get_ae_mask(struct adf_hw_device_data *self) in get_ae_mask()
40 static u32 get_misc_bar_id(struct adf_hw_device_data *self) in get_misc_bar_id()
45 static u32 get_etr_bar_id(struct adf_hw_device_data *self) in get_etr_bar_id()
50 static u32 get_sram_bar_id(struct adf_hw_device_data *self) in get_sram_bar_id()
87 static enum dev_sku_info get_sku(struct adf_hw_device_data *self) in get_sku()
199 void adf_init_hw_data_dh895xcc(struct adf_hw_device_data *hw_data) in adf_init_hw_data_dh895xcc()
245 void adf_clean_hw_data_dh895xcc(struct adf_hw_device_data *hw_data) in adf_clean_hw_data_dh895xcc()
Dadf_dh895xcc_hw_data.h37 void adf_init_hw_data_dh895xcc(struct adf_hw_device_data *hw_data);
38 void adf_clean_hw_data_dh895xcc(struct adf_hw_device_data *hw_data);
/Linux-v6.1/drivers/crypto/qat/qat_common/
Dadf_accel_devices.h166 struct adf_hw_device_data { struct
168 u32 (*get_accel_mask)(struct adf_hw_device_data *self); argument
169 u32 (*get_ae_mask)(struct adf_hw_device_data *self); argument
171 u32 (*get_sram_bar_id)(struct adf_hw_device_data *self); argument
172 u32 (*get_misc_bar_id)(struct adf_hw_device_data *self); argument
173 u32 (*get_etr_bar_id)(struct adf_hw_device_data *self); argument
174 u32 (*get_num_aes)(struct adf_hw_device_data *self); argument
175 u32 (*get_num_accels)(struct adf_hw_device_data *self); argument
178 enum dev_sku_info (*get_sku)(struct adf_hw_device_data *self); argument
271 struct adf_hw_device_data *hw_device;
Dadf_accel_engine.c14 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_ae_fw_load_images()
60 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_ae_fw_load()
111 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_ae_fw_release()
128 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_ae_start()
144 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_ae_stop()
176 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_ae_init()
203 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_ae_shutdown()
Dadf_isr.c24 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_enable_msix()
126 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_handle_pm_int()
157 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_free_irqs()
182 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_request_irqs()
249 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_isr_alloc_msix_vectors_data()
276 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_setup_bh()
289 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_cleanup_bh()
Dadf_admin.c170 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_init_ae()
184 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_set_fw_constants()
200 struct adf_hw_device_data *hw_device = accel_dev->hw_device; in adf_get_dc_capabilities()
274 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_init_admin_pm()
294 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_init_admin_comms()
Dadf_hw_arbiter.c20 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_init_arb()
51 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_update_ring_arb()
75 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_exit_arb()
Dadf_gen2_hw_data.c8 u32 adf_gen2_get_num_accels(struct adf_hw_device_data *self) in adf_gen2_get_num_accels()
17 u32 adf_gen2_get_num_aes(struct adf_hw_device_data *self) in adf_gen2_get_num_aes()
28 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_gen2_enable_error_correction()
213 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_gen2_get_accel_cap()
253 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_gen2_set_ssm_wdtimer()
Dadf_sriov.c54 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_enable_sriov()
97 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_disable_sriov()
Dadf_init.c63 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_dev_init()
163 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_dev_start()
279 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_dev_shutdown()
Dadf_gen2_hw_data.h153 u32 adf_gen2_get_num_accels(struct adf_hw_device_data *self);
154 u32 adf_gen2_get_num_aes(struct adf_hw_device_data *self);
Dadf_pfvf_pf_msg.c25 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_pf_capabilities_msg_provider()
Dadf_transport.c164 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_init_ring()
388 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_init_bank()
477 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in adf_init_etr_data()
527 struct adf_hw_device_data *hw_data = accel_dev->hw_device; in cleanup_bank()

12